World primary aluminium production edges 3% higher M-o-M to 5.747 million tonnes in July 2021: IAI
World primary aluminium production in July 2021 amounted to 5.747 million tonnes, which was an increase of 3.4 per cent from 5.558 million tonnes a month ago, according to the latest data from the International Aluminium Institute. US aluminium crude metals and alloys imports from UAE grow 6% M-o-M to 32,800 tonnes in May 2021; Imports during Jan-May decline 17%
According to the US Geological Survey data, the United States aluminium crude metals and alloys imports from United Arab Emirates (UAE) rose 6.15 per cent or 1,900 tonnes month-on-month to 32,800 tonnes in May 2021.
